UN official Definition: is a person who owing to a well-founded fear of being persecuted on account of race, religion, nationality, membership of a particular social group, or political opinion, is outside the country of their nationality, and is unable to or, owing to such fear, is unwilling to avail him/herself of the protection of that country

Asylum seekers are people who have left their home country and have applied for refugee status in some other country

IDP’S – (internally displaced persons) are people who flee their homes but remain within their home country, unlike refugees, they do not cross any international boundaries

As of 2008 ~ 26 million IDPs in 54 countries

Africa region with largest # of IDPs 14 million in 21 countries

70-80% of IDPs are women and children

Top 5 countries with largest IDPs population

Colombia 3.3 to 4.9 million - conflict army and revolutionary armed forces of colombia FARC

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) 1.9 mill. - fighting militia and congolese armed forces DRC

An estimated 80% of refugees are women and children.

often carry heaviest burden of survival for themselves & families

Women & adolescent girls are especially vulnerable to exploitation, rape, abuse and other forms of gender-based violence

Children & youth ~ 50 % of all refugees worldwide

deliberate targets of abuse, easy prey to military recruitment & abduction Child Soldiers women

More than 43 million children living in conflict-affected areas don’t have a chance to go to school.

Without education refugee women & youth often struggle to support themselves & families

refugees are displaced for longer periods of time than ever before (68% of all refugees are now displaced for an average of 17 years) --> ability (particularly women & youth) to earn a living & sustain themselves & families is becoming more difficult

Livelihood -vital for social, emotional & economic well-being of displaced persons

key way to the safety of displaced women & adolescents

Lack of education, minimal job prospects, and disproportionate responsibility at home - limit the livelihood opportunities of women and youth.

The United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R; established December 14, 1950) to protect & support refugees

At the request of a government or the UN itself

assists in their voluntary repatriation, local integration or resettlement to a third country.

Its headquarters are in Geneva, Switzerland.

Repatriation - is the process of return of refugees or soldiers to their homes

its mandate - to lead and co-ordinate international action to protect refugees and resolve refugee problems worldwide

primary purpose - to safeguard the rights and well-being of refugees

It strives to ensure that everyone can exercise the right to seek asylum and find safe refuge in another State, with the option to return home voluntarily, integrate locally or to resettle in a third country
